3. Costume (Female)…
For our female performer, we have chosen a
white dress, which holds the connotations of
innocence. This is because we believe it’s
important to show an obvious distinction
between the genders of the two performers.
However, we plan to dress down the outfit
with Converse sneakers, which is a brand our
target audience are known to like.
4. Costume (Male)…
Our male should be wearing
predominantly black
clothing. This is because this
fits best with our target
audience’s own style.
The outfit to the right is
how we envisioned it.
However, we may have to
include a coat, as we will be
shooting in the winter.
5. Props…
We have minimal props in our music
video as the focus is more on the
performers and their actions.
However, it is crucial we have enough
eyeliner to create attractive and
aesthetically pleasing ‘tattoos’.
As I will be the one to draw the ‘tattoos’,
I intend to use a kohl stick-type liner.

7. Location…
Our locations will be a variety
of settings throughout the
town. Both starting and ending
somewhere that looks out over
the scenery of the town and
surrounding areas.
A large proportion of the shots
will be set in the woods, to fit
with the generic convention of
our genre.
